CVE-2015-1391

CVE-2015-1391 is a high-severity vulnerability in Hp Airwave with a CVSS 3.x base score of 8.8.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-352.

Key facts

Description

Aruba AirWave before 8.0.7 allows bypass of a CSRF protection mechanism.
